Output 5314748050d34e2fc048c5674a0909c68661ef3c59c0a05e4fcecc82f34a0ef0:1

value
17983024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e456bb0e7e5dca8b04c205035a2eb9c3bfa0d1ba OP_EQUAL
address
MUiWCKbnvMPE1VtXRZdRT75uPFFysqhPB7
transaction
5314748050d34e2fc048c5674a0909c68661ef3c59c0a05e4fcecc82f34a0ef0
spent
true